Context: Ardenfell line margins slipped three points over two quarters. Drivers: input steel costs, aggressive discounting at the Westmoor branch, and a stale price book. Proposal: uplift list prices four percent, tighten discount authority to regional level, sunset the two lowest-margin SKUs. Risk: volume loss at Halverton accounts, estimated under two percent. Decision requested at Thursday's review. Modelling assumptions are in the appendix pack. The commercial reasoning leadership wants kept close is noted directly below.

board note of tajop-yajof: The finance team signed off on a budget of $77.6 million for Project Pramir.

## Runbook: Flaky DNS on Wrenfall API

Symptom: sporadic NXDOMAIN on internal lookups from Wrenfall API pods, usually after node churn. First check the node-local cache daemon; restart it if its hit rate has cratered. Escalate to the Thistledown infra channel if errors persist past ten minutes. The resolver configuration we run in production is as follows.

settings of kawep-faduf:
ELIIX_PIN=0516
ELIIX_METRICS_HOST=metrics.eliix.nelvrolabs.internal
ELIIX_LOG_LEVEL=warn
ELIIX_TENANT=briix

Subject: Handover — Verdantia controller sensor drift

Hi Priya,

Before I'm out, quick handover on the Verdantia greenhouse controller. We're seeing slow humidity-sensor drift in bays 3 and 7; the calibration job compensates, but support should watch the drift_log table for deltas above 0.4. If a grower reports wilting alerts that don't match readings, that's usually this. Recalibration runs nightly at 02:00; manual runs are safe. For support queries against the telemetry database, connect using the string below.

Thanks,
Marek

database URL for bahop-yagep: mssql://sildor_svc:35ha7jz@db-fb6d.nelvrodyn.example:5432/casath